The Toyama Marathon is a full marathon held on a Sunday in November, featuring a 42.195 km course certified by the Japan Association of Athletics Federations. Participants are allotted approximately seven hours to complete the race, making it suitable for both novice marathoners and experienced road racers. The main marathon accommodates 13,000 runners, and the event also offers a wheelchair race of approximately 9 km and a jogging event of about 4 km.
The marathon begins outside Takaoka City Hall, crosses Shinminato Bridge, and concludes at Fugan Canal Kansui Park in Toyama. En route, runners will see views of Toyama Bay, the Tateyama Mountain Range, and the Great Buddha of Takaoka. This will be the 11th edition of the race, and local participation is high, with the entry quota for Toyama residents being filled.
